08/11/2011, 14:18
|
| | Fecha de Ingreso: junio-2011 Ubicación: New York City
Mensajes: 13
Antigüedad: 13 años, 6 meses Puntos: 3 | |
Respuesta: node.js, V8, DNode, Ruby, RailsInstaller, Cygwin, Python, Git, SCons Para desarrollar tu app debes tener las herramientas instaladas en tu maquina, esto es similar a cualquier otra tecnologia de servidor.
Heroku, Nodejitsu y Nodester son proveedores de hosting basados en la nube, ideales para aplicaciones escalables. Tambien puedes rentar tu propio servidor e installar todas las herramientas por tu cuenta, pero esto involucra una mayor inversion de tiempo en actividades administrativas.
En cuanto a que necesitas, todo depende exactamente en que quieres construir, si tu aplicación simplemente requiere transmisión de mensajes en tiempo real, entonces una base de datos en memoria como Redis es necesaria. Si necesitas persistencia de datos, entonces puedes utilizar MongoDB. Si NoSql no es tu favorite cup of tea, nada te detiene en usar PostgreSQL. |